This, (Quran), is certainly the revelation from the Lord of the Universe. 192 Which the True Spirit hath brought down 193 Upon your heart that you may be of the warners 194 In plain Arabic speech. 195 Truly, it is in the Books of the ancients. 196 Was it not a sign for them, that it is known to the learned of the Children of Israel? 197 And had We sent it down upon a person other than an Arab, 198 And he had recited it to them [perfectly], they would [still] not have been believers in it. 199 Thus do We make it traverse the hearts of the guilty. 200 They will not believe in it till they behold the painful doom, 201 And it will come to them suddenly while they perceive [it] not. 202 Then will they say: "Can we be given respite?" 203 Do they wish Us then to hasten the punishment? 204 Therefore observe, that if We give them some comforts for some years, 205 Yet there comes to them at length the (Punishment) which they were promised! 206 what avail will their past enjoyments be to them? 207 We never destroyed any habitation but that it had warners 208 By way of admonition, and We have never been oppressors. 209 The devils did not bring it down: 210 It would neither suit them nor would they be able (to produce it). 211 Indeed they have been banished from the place of hearing. 212 So do not invoke with Allah another deity and [thus] be among the punished. 213 And warn, [O Muhammad], your closest kindred. 214 and lower your wing to the believers who follow you. 215 Then if they disobey you say to them: "I am quit of what you do." 216 And put thy trust in the Mighty, the Merciful. 217 who sees you when you stand 218 And your movements among those who bow in homage to God. 219 Indeed only He is the All Hearing, the All Knowing. 220 Shall I inform you, (O people!), on whom it is that the evil ones descend? 221 They descend on every lying, wicked person, 222 They give ear, but most of them are liars. 223 And the astray follow the poets. 224 Did you not see that they keep wandering in every valley? 225 and preaching what they themselves never practice. 226 Except those who believe and do good and remember Allah much, and defend themselves after they are oppressed; and they who act unjustly shall know to what final place of turning they shall turn back. 227
God Almighty has spoken the truth.
End of Surah: The Poets (Alshu'araa'). Sent down in Mecca after The Inevitable (Al-Waaqe'ah) before The Ant (Al-Naml)
